Kootenay Boundary Fire Hall 371
Kootenay Boundary Fire Hall 371 is a fire station in Rossland, Regional District of Kootenay-Boundary, British Columbia which is located on 2nd Avenue. Kootenay Boundary Fire Hall 371 is situated nearby to the community center Rossland Youth Action Network, as well as near the pitch Rossland Skatepark.- Type: Fire station
- Also known as: “Rossland Fire Hall”
- Address: 2335 2nd Avenue

Rossland
Photo: Stephen Hui photo,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Rossland is a small mountain city in Southern British Columbia, Canada. Rossland was built in the 1890s as a gold mining town, and has become a lovely city of 3,700 people.
Trail
Photo: RandyMac,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Trail is a small city of 7,700 people in the West Kootenays region of interior southeast British Columbia. The city is about 10 km north of the USA border at Waneta and about 25 km from Castlegar, a town also on the Columbia River.
